N-Smc-carboxylate is a bifunctional crosslinking reagent used as a pharmaceutical intermediate. It contains both succinimidyl ester and maleimide functional groups, enabling the conjugation of amine- and thiol-containing molecules in bioconjugation chemistry.

The international HS code for N-Smc-carboxylate (CAS 64987-85-5) is 2928.00.
2928.00
2928 00 90
Classification per the EU customs inventory ECICS (2026-07 snapshot, HS 2022). National tariff lines and product form can affect the final classification.
